Dual Graduate Degree Master's Program

The Dual Graduate Degree Master's Program allows students to simultaneously pursue two Master's degrees.

Students have the opportunity to complete a dual degree program with the M.S. degree in Aviation Management and Logistics and the M.B.A. degree in Business Administration. A separate application must be submitted for each program.

Admission Process

Students interested in this program must complete an application for admission to the Master of Aviation Management and Logistics degree program and select the Dual Degree with M.B.A. in Business Administration program option on the application.
